Output d3efb7b75c96d27896b23198b4c3c2d509f65af9013b22d8609432ecdb3379b6:0

value
385183836000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f20c894c5c49e55a8c66ca6f183d80897282f11d OP_EQUALVERIFY OP_CHECKSIG
address
DTCw5ijHcxPc6wzTasvpNmhYmAQE2HTrth
transaction
d3efb7b75c96d27896b23198b4c3c2d509f65af9013b22d8609432ecdb3379b6